This book explores tree-search algorithms for solving quadratic assignment problemsâ"an optimization problem that arises in a wide range of contexts. These problems involve assigning a number of entities to a number of mutually exclusive classes, with the objective of minimizing the total cost or distance associated with the assignments. The author presents a unified framework for comparing existing tree-search algorithms, including a discussion of their strengths and weaknesses. They also propose some alternative search strategies and other means of improving the efficiency of these algorithms. The book concludes with a discussion of the significance of the insights provided by these algorithms for solving quadratic assignment problems.
